Overnight in the gold market, spot gold in London fell 0.50%, while SHFE gold declined 0.28%. Gold prices edged lower as the market focused on tonight's US Consumer Price Index data release. Given the drop in gasoline prices and cooling housing inflation in July, the inflation data for the month is expected to show a month-over-month decline. Current market expectations place July CPI at a year-over-year increase of 3.5%, with core CPI rising 2.5% year-over-year. If the inflation data comes in below expectations, concerns over interest rate hikes may cool again, potentially leading to increased volatility in gold prices.

The data itself is surrounded by uncertainty and speculative trading. Before the data is released, gold prices are being approached with caution, with investors closely monitoring the metal's performance in the upper price range. On the geopolitical front, citing sources from Wall Street Journal, a senior advisor to Iran's Supreme Leader stated that the Strait of Hormuz would not reopen until Iran's conditions are met. Additionally, US officials reported that American forces fired on a ship attempting to breach a US blockade of Iranian ports. Despite Pakistan signaling on Tuesday that negotiations between the US and Iran might be nearing an agreement, the actual reopening of the Strait of Hormuz faces significant obstacles.
